ad for the distance from the sun tothe earth is 1.5 x 10"m. how long does it take for light from ths sun to reach the eath? give
Alexandra [31]

Answer:

About 8.3 minutes

Explanation:

Use the formula for velocity as the distance covered by the light divided the time it takes: [tex]velocity=\frac{distance}{time}[/tex]

Use the information about the speed of light in vacuum: 300000000 \frac{m}{s} = 3*10^{8} \frac{m}{s}

and the information you are given regarding the distance between Sun and Earth: 1.5 * 10^{11} m

to solve the first velocity equation for the unknown time "t":

velocity=\frac{distance}{time} \\3*10^8\frac{m}{s} =\frac{1.5*10^11 m}{t} \\t=\frac{1.5*10^11 }{3*10^8} s= 500 s

we can convert second into minutes by dividing by 60: 500 s = 500/60 minutes = 8.3333... minutes
